WebMay 31, 2024 · Cats become infected with heartworms when the larvae (baby worms) are injected when an infected mosquito bites and feeds on them. While cats are better able to fight off invading worms than dogs, they have the disadvantage that just one worm getting through their defenses can cause serious disease and even death. WebWhat causes heartworm disease? Heartworms are a blood-borne parasite called Dirofilaria immitis that reside in the heart or adjacent large blood vessels of infected animals. Female worms are 6 - 14" long (15 - 36 cm) and 1/8" wide (3 mm). Males are about half the size of the females. Heartworm disease is much more common in dogs than in cats.

WebJun 7, 2024 · Mosquitoes carry heartworm disease, transmitting heartworm larvae from an infected pet to an unprotected pet. It takes 6 months from bite to adult infection and dogs can be infected by more than one mosquito.
